As you work to crate train your dog, it is important to convey the notion that the crate is their home. To help your puppy feel at home, place your puppy’s food dish inside the crate. This will give your dog a positive association with the crate.

TIP! Feed your dog a healthy diet. A poor diet will negatively affect your dog’s skin, eyes, muscles, bones and joints.

Specific feeding habits should be established with your dog. Train your dog to understand that you are going to remove their food bowl upon fifteen minutes of feeding them. This will establish a feeding schedule for your dog. Doing so will encourage your pooch to eat efficiently.

Your dog needs to be active frequently. Boredom often befalls an inactive dog, or he may find himself in a “mutt rut” with a dull and listless routine. If you do not have the full attention of your dog, they will be difficult to train. Your dog will pay better attention to commands, as well as play with you more, when he has been exercised properly. Walk or run your dog frequently.

Teaching a puppy their name is one of the first steps to undertake and creates a lasting bond. Always refer to your dog by his name, and begin teaching him to come anytime it is called. You should teach your puppy these words first. Try to spend a good amount of time with your new dog. Over time, the puppy will be able to learn more advanced training.

TIP! Always use positive reinforcement to train your dog. Reward your pet using petting, small treats and positive vocal cues.

Use your dog’s name as much as you can to make sure he is paying attention. You puppy will develop the association between his name being called, and him needing to pay attention to what you are telling him. Choose a puppy name that sounds differently than other words your puppy may hear throughout the day.

Every puppy in training will make some mistakes in the potty department. Get rid of accidents immediately to improve training efficiency. The smell from the feces and urine can stay in the carpet, and cause your pet to want to relieve themselves on that spot more often. There are a number of products that will get rid if the smell. Look for them at your favorite pet store.
